Kevin F. Garrity is a scholar working on Materials Chemistry,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ics and Electrical and Electronic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Kevin F. Garrity has authored 44 papers receiving a total of 3.1k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 36 papers in Materials Chemistry, 19 papers in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ics and 15 papers in Electrical and Electronic Engineering. Recurrent topics in Kevin F. Garrity’s work include Electronic and Structural Properties of Oxides (16 papers), Semiconductor materials and devices (10 papers) and Ferroelectric and Piezoelectric Materials (10 papers). Kevin F. Garrity is often cited by papers focused on Electronic and Structural Properties of Oxides (16 papers), Semiconductor materials and devices (10 papers) and Ferroelectric and Piezoelectric Materials (10 papers). Kevin F. Garrity collaborates with scholars based in United States, Germany and Italy. Kevin F. Garrity's co-authors include David Vanderbilt, Karin M. Rabe, Joseph W. Bennett, Sohrab Ismail‐Beigi, Alexie M. Kolpak, Kamal Choudhary, Sebastian E. Reyes‐Lillo, Francesca Tavazza, F. J. Walker and Charles Ahn and has published in prestigious journals such as Physical Review Letters, Advanced Materials and Nature Communications.
